The VS1838B IR Receiver Module is a widely used infrared remote control receiver designed to detect and decode signals from IR remote transmitters. It is commonly used in home appliances, robotics, automation systems, and Arduino projects to receive commands from a remote control.
The module integrates a photodiode, amplifier, and demodulator circuit, allowing it to receive infrared signals typically modulated at 38 kHz.

Main Components
Component | Description |
IR Photodiode | Detects infrared light signals |
Signal Amplifier | Strengthens received signal |
Demodulator Circuit | Filters and decodes the 38 kHz IR signal |
Output Pin | Sends digital signal to microcontroller |

Step-by-Step Operation 1 An IR remote control transmits infrared signals.2 The IR photodiode detects the infrared light pulses.3 The internal circuit filters signals at 38 kHz frequency.4 The signal is demodulated and converted into digital pulses.5 A microcontroller reads the signal and identifies the command.
